Speedtest on Wind, 1.05mbps down, 1.08mbps up, ping 139
Tested using Google Nexus One on Wind 3G
Speedtest on Rogers, 5.09mbps down, 0.35mbps up, ping 309
Tested using Samsung Galaxy Captivate S on Rogers 3G
Both tested at Duffins Donuts, on Burnaby speedtest server, at 20:01 -0700 GMT
Just tested again, 21:15 -0700 GMT
Rogers:
Ping 263ms
Down 3.50mbps
Up 0.38mbps
Wind:
Ping 190ms
Down 2.5mbps
Up 1.13mbps

The frequency that Wind/Mobilicity operate on (1700) doesn't have the penetrating power that the big 3 (850) get through, for example, concrete walls.
Wind/Mobilicity were trying for the 700 frequency, but I can't remember the details of that auction, or when it's supposed to happen. If either of them do acquire that band, and the Big 3 don't, that means the indoors issue would be reduced/eliminated.
